Australian minister accuses China of election interference

Home Affairs Minister Karen Andrews has alleged that Beijing wants the centre-left Labour Party to win the May 21 election because Labour lawmakers were less likely to stand up to Chinese economic coercion.

Biggest military buildup in decades may not save Australia PM

Since January, Prime Minister Scott Morrison and his Defense Minister Peter Dutton have announced a new A$10 billion ($7.5 billion) submarine base on the country's east coast, A$9.9 billion for a new cyberwarfare center and A$38 billion to increase Australia's troop numbers by a third by 2040.
